An engineering firm upgraded from nine 802.11n APs to nine 802.11ac APs, retaining the same channel and power configuration. Despite this, throughput remains unchanged.
What is the most likely reason for the lack of improvement?

  1. APs are transmitting at a low transmit power
  2. The clients were not upgraded
  3. APs are mounted on the wall
  4. The APs are still using the 5 GHz lower band

Answer(s): B



During a public Wi-Fi session with 10 other users, you run a ping sweep but cannot detect any devices on your subnet.
What feature is likely enabled on the WLAN infrastructure to prevent local communication between clients?

  1. Peer-to-peer blocking
  2. OSPF external routes
  3. Band steering
  4. Load balancing

Answer(s): A



While implementing 802.11ax APs in the 6 GHz band, a consultant recommends using WPA2- Personal for VoIP support.
Why is this approach technically inappropriate?

  1. Because WPA2-Personal causes slower roams than WPA2-Enterprise
  2. Because 802.11ax does not support WPA2-Personal in any band
  3. Because 6 GHz WLANs cannot use WPA2-Personal
  4. Because VoIP requires Opportunistic Wireless Encryption (OWE)

Answer(s): C



While planning for a VoWLAN deployment requiring 25 dB SNR, you measure the noise floor at -88 dBm.
What is the minimum RSSI needed to meet the system's performance requirements?

  1. -70 dBm
  2. -67 dBm
  3. -65 dBm
  4. -63 dBm

Answer(s): D
